Military Personnel

From the 1930s through the 1970s, asbestos was extensively used in all branches of the military. It increased the fire resistance as well as heat insulation and tensile strengths of vessels, aircrafts, bases and vehicles. Veterans who worked with asbestos-containing products or were in their vicinity are more at chance of developing cancers such as mesothelioma. The Navy is responsible for the most asbestos-related illness cases, but members of other branches of the military are also at risk of being exposed to this carcinogen.

Asbestos was extensively used on Navy ships and armored vehicles. It was used in the boiler rooms and engine rooms to act as an insulation and was ropes were woven on boats. Even bedding, ceiling tiles and flooring were made from asbestos. As the products degraded, they released asbestos-containing toxic fibers into the air. When asbestos dust is inhaled, it can cause serious health complications, including m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Army veterans also face mesothelioma risks due to their exposure to the deadly substance. While the Army had stopped using new asbestos products in the latter part of the 1970s, a lot of Army bases were still stocked with decades of old asbestos-based materials that were not removed or replaced. When they were at the base, Army personnel were exposed to asbestos through their work on military vehicles and equipment, such as electric wiring and brake components. The toxic mineral was also found in the Army's barracks and living quarters.

In addition, soldiers deployed to war zones and occupied buildings were in the midst of being bombed or destroyed. These buildings contained huge quantities of asbestos, which were then melted and released into the atmosphere. The veterans breathed in asbestos and suffered severe health issues. Secondhand Exposure

Asbestos is an extremely dangerous mineral that can cause lung diseases and cancer such as mesothelioma. Asbestos was widely used in American industries during the 20th century. The dangers of asbestos went beyond those who handled it directly. The asbestos fibers are so small that they can stick to clothing, hair, and equipment. Blue-collar workers would bring the dust home on their clothes, in their hair or on their work tools, they unknowingly exposed spouses and children to the harmful particles. This was referred to as secondary exposure.

In the end, many people who have never worked with asbestos in the workplace are now being diagnosed with mesothelioma. While asbestos is not mined or processed in the United States anymore, it is still present in many buildings and homes. It was used as insulation, particularly for older buildings that needed to withstand fires as well as high temperatures. It was also used for construction materials like pipes, ceilings and roof shingles. Other asbestos-containing products included paper products, flooring felt, and fake fireplace embers. Asbestos was also used to create friction products for automobiles (brake, transmission and clutch pads) and clothing that was heat-resistant.

If these materials are disturbed, airborne asbestos fibers are released. The fibers may also adhere to clothing, posing the possibility of exposure to second-hand asbestos. Homeowners who are remodeling their homes must have their homes checked for asbestos. If asbestos is discovered it must be tested before removal by a professional.

Homeowners should never attempt to take samples of the materials themselves. Asbestos testing can be a difficult process, and attempting to collect samples without proper instruction could result in health risks for the homeowner and any other person in the area. A qualified professional can advise that asbestos-containing materials should be left alone if they are in good condition and will not be disturbed.
